El Alto Collection

El Alto is a city located in the Bolivian Andes, just outside of La Paz, and is the second largest city in Bolivia and one of the highest cities in the world, with an elevation of 4,150 meters (13,615 feet). El Alto is home to a large indigenous population and has experienced rapid growth since its founding in 1988. The city has become an important economic center for Bolivia, with many businesses and industries located there. Its economy is largely based on trade and commerce between Bolivia and neighboring countries such as Peru and Chile. It also serves as a major transportation hub for travelers heading to or from La Paz or other parts of Bolivia.
